Common Group Event Message
data class CommonGroupEventMessage<T : GroupEvent>( val messageId: MessageIdentifier, val from: User, val chat: GroupChat, val chatEvent: T, val date: DateTime) : GroupEventMessage<T>
Content copied to clipboard
Constructors
Link copied to clipboard
fun <T : GroupEvent> CommonGroupEventMessage( messageId: MessageIdentifier, from: User, chat: GroupChat, chatEvent: T, date: DateTime)
Content copied to clipboard
Properties
Extensions
Link copied to clipboard
inline fun <T : GroupEvent> CommonGroupEventMessage<*>.requireWithEvent(): CommonGroupEventMessage<T>
Content copied to clipboard
Link copied to clipboard
inline fun <T : GroupEvent> CommonGroupEventMessage<*>.withEvent(): CommonGroupEventMessage<T>?
Content copied to clipboard